Hello,
I have posted a couple of times on here before but never really introduced myself. Since i have been making some decent progress on my car recently I thuoght I would introduce and post some pictures. I own a 69 type3 notchback.
Most of my efforts lately have gone into the pan which had some rust and collision damage. Since replacement floor pan halves are not available i opted to use Karmann Ghia pan halves that I modified to fit. I think it turned out looking pretty good in the end.
